Output 1978bfc89357c8158c1aebcdc8e15336f81fa689ea2df703a7a61bc1e08a4210:1

value
436358221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c794840b9d2f1f12e1a1a5377c1ba97b6d9aabc OP_EQUAL
address
38fNZxfGj4i63mep4jyNCDRB7fesR77Fzx
transaction
1978bfc89357c8158c1aebcdc8e15336f81fa689ea2df703a7a61bc1e08a4210
confirmations
301743
spent
true